First of all, great cars. Never owned a Mazda before. Absolutely love my CX-9. Ive driven Audis and this is its match, better in some ways. Smooth as silk; great materials and finish. Makes me happy every time I sit down in the mocha brown leather seats. Excellent

Sales experience, not bad. Young salesman, somewhat inexperienced but pleasant, got answers, available. Proactive - he noticed a Navi chip missing and saved me a trip to service. Price was Costco program (*highly recommend*) and a reasonable prior year model rebate, so no haggling. A few extras thrown in to sweeten the experience. Solid good.

Big five star to the Service Department. I saw other reviews that focused on terrible service. I did not (personally) see that. Quite the opposite. I had a minor glitch in my electronics the day I brought it home. Called them on the back way in. Secora , the rep, gave me several last minute scheduling options, one of which was immediate drop off with a loaner car. It was ready when I got there. From drop off to pick up, service desk bent over backwards to get the job done quickly, and delivered my car back early with a sample multi-point inspection thrown in to show what I can expect next time. I think they ll do fine. Haven t met the others but Secora shows what a difference intelligent, motivated employees can make. Excellent Service.

I thought about a five star, but they re not quite there. Finance/accounting was below average - needing a very talented assist from their sister Chevy dealership next door to complete the process. But, a *solid good*.
